Roofing repairs vary depending on the extent of the damage and the materials involved. If your leak is isolated to a few shingles, the fix is usually straightforward. However, if the underlying decking is rotted or the flashing around your chimney is compromised, the labor and material needs increase. Steep roof pitches can also add to the cost due to safety requirements. We assess your unique situation to give you a clear picture of what is needed.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.
This service involves removing your old, failing roof and installing a completely new one. You need this when your current roof has reached the end of its lifespan or has sustained widespread damage that repairs cannot fix. Prices are typically affected by the size of the home and the chosen roofing material. We inspect your roof to help you understand your options. Exact pricing confirmed free on the call.
The summer heat is perfect for roof work because materials are flexible and sealants set properly. This is the best season to replace damaged flashing or address ventilation issues that might be driving up your cooling bills. Homeowners insurance in St. Petersburg often covers roof repairs resulting from sudden events like hurricanes or hail. It's vital to check your specific policy details and contact your insurer. A licensed pro can help document the damage for your claim. Get a free quote beforehand.

Absolutely, repairing just a section of a roof is often feasible in St. Petersburg if the damage is confined. This targeted approach can be more economical than a full roof replacement. A licensed pro will assess the damage and advise on the best course of action. Call for a free quote on targeted repairs.
